Entrap

Legal definition for Indian law research

Definition

entrap


en·trapped
en·trap·ping
: to cause (a person) to commit a crime by means of undue persuasion, encouragement, or fraud in order to later prosecute [police him into violating the literal terms of a criminal statute "W. R. LaFave and A. W. Scott, Jr."]
